Abstract
Designing, analyzing and managing complex processes are recently become crucial issues in most application contexts, such as e-commerce, business process (re-)engineering, Web/grid computing. In this paper, we propose a framework that supports the designer in the definition and in the analysis of complex processes by means of several facilities for reusing, customizing and generalizing existent process components. To this aim we tightly integrate process models with a domain ontology and an activity ontology, so providing a semantic vision of the application context and of the processes themselves. Moreover, the framework is equipped with a set of techniques providing for advanced functionalities, which can be very useful when building and analyzing process models, such as consistency checking, interactive ontology navigation, automatic (re)discovering of process models. A software architecture fully supporting our framework is also presented and discussed.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
Similar content being viewed by others
References
Agrawal, R., Gunopulos, D., Leymann, F.: Mining process models from workflow logs. In: Schek, H.-J., Saltor, F., Ramos, I., Alonso, G. (eds.) EDBT 1998. LNCS, vol. 1377, pp. 469–483. Springer, Heidelberg (1998)
Ankolekar, A., Burstein, M., et al.: DAML-S: Semantic markup for web services. In: Proceedings of the International Semantic Web Workshop (2001)
Basten, T., van der Aalst, W.: Inheritance of behavior. JLAP 47(2), 47–145 (2001)
Bertino, E., Guerrini, G., Merlo, I.: Trigger Inheritance and Overriding in an Active Object Database System. IEEE Trans. Knowl. Data Eng 12(4), 588–608 (2000)
Cook, J.E., Wolf, A.L.: Automating process discovery through event-data analysis. In: Proc. 17th Int. Conf. on ICSE 1995, pp. 73–82 (1995)
Di Nitto, E., Lavazza, L., Schiavoni, M., Tracanella, E., Trombetta, M.: Deriving executable process descriptions from UML. In: Proc. 22th Int. Conf. on c, pp. 155–165 (2002)
Greco, G., Guzzo, A., Saccá, D.: Reasoning on Workflow Executions. In: Kalinichenko, L.A., Manthey, R., Thalheim, B., Wloka, U. (eds.) ADBIS 2003. LNCS, vol. 2798, pp. 205–219. Springer, Heidelberg (2003)
IBM. Business process execution language for web services- bpel4ws, http://www-106.ibm.com/developerworks/webservices/library/ws-bpel/
Kueng, P., Kawalek, P., Bichler, P.: How to compose an object-oriented business process model, available by http://www.cs.man.ac.uk/ipg
Malone, T.W., Crowston, K., Pentland, B., et al.: Tools for inventing organizations: Toward a handbook of organizational processes. Theoretical Computer Science 45(3), 425–443 (1999)
van der Aalst, W.M.P.: Inheritance of business processes: A journey visiting four notorious problems. In: Petri Net Technology for Communication-Based Systems, pp. 383–408 (2003)
van der Aalst, W.M.P., Basten, T.: Inheritance of workflows: An approach to tackling problems related to change. TCS 270(1-2), 125–203 (2002)
van der Aalst, W.M.P., van Dongen, B.F., Herbst, J., Maruster, L., Schimm, G., Weijters, A.J.M.M.: Workflow mining: A survey of issues and approaches. DKE 47(2), 237–267 (2003)
Wyner, G.M.: Defining specialization for process models, available at http://citeseer.ist.psu.edu/467393.html
W3C. OWL web ontology language reference
Stumptner, M., Schrefl, M.: Behavior Consistent Inheritance in UML. In: Laender, A.H.F., Liddle, S.W., Storey, V.C. (eds.) ER 2000. LNCS, vol. 1920, pp. 527–542. Springer, Heidelberg (2000)
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2004 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Greco, G., Guzzo, A., Pontieri, L., Saccà, D. (2004). An Ontology-Driven Process Modeling Framework. In: Galindo, F., Takizawa, M., Traunmüller, R. (eds) Database and Expert Systems Applications. DEXA 2004. Lecture Notes in Computer Science, vol 3180.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-540-30075-5_2
Download citation
DOI: https://doi.org/10.1007/978-3-540-30075-5_2
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-540-22936-0
Online ISBN: 978-3-540-30075-5
eBook Packages: Springer Book Archive